aboutsummaryrefslogtreecommitdiff
path: root/contests/Round#835/C
diff options
context:
space:
mode:
Diffstat (limited to 'contests/Round#835/C')
-rwxr-xr-xcontests/Round#835/C/mainbin46808 -> 0 bytes
-rwxr-xr-xcontests/Round#835/C/main.cpp62
-rwxr-xr-xcontests/Round#835/C/main_input0.txt11
-rwxr-xr-xcontests/Round#835/C/main_output0.txt5
4 files changed, 0 insertions, 78 deletions
diff --git a/contests/Round#835/C/main b/contests/Round#835/C/main
deleted file mode 100755
index e256625..0000000
--- a/contests/Round#835/C/main
+++ /dev/null
Binary files differ
diff --git a/contests/Round#835/C/main.cpp b/contests/Round#835/C/main.cpp
deleted file mode 100755
index a5ec56e..0000000
--- a/contests/Round#835/C/main.cpp
+++ /dev/null
@@ -1,62 +0,0 @@
-#include<bits/stdc++.h>
-
-using namespace std;
-
-using ll = long long;
-using pi = pair<int, int>;
-using vpi = vector<pi>;
-using vi = vector<int>;
-using vll = vector<long long>;
-using mpii = map<int, int>;
-using mpll = map<ll, ll>;
-using db = long double;
-
-#define push_back pb
-#define all(x) (x).begin(), (x).end()
-#define rall(x) (x).rbegin(), (x).rend()
-#define lb lower_bound
-#define ub upper_bound
-
-const int MOD = (int)1e9 + 7;
-const db PI = acos((db)-1);
-const int dx[4]{1, 0, -1, 0};
-const int dy[4]{0, 1, 0, -1};
-
-void solve() {
- int n;
- cin >> n;
- vi v(n);
- for (auto &x : v) cin >> x;
- vi tmp = v;
- sort(all(tmp));
- for (int i = 0; i < n; i++) {
- if (v[i] != tmp[n - 1]) {
- v[i] = v[i] - tmp[n - 1];
- } else {
- v[i] = v[i] - tmp[n - 2];
- }
- }
- for (auto x : v) {
- cout << x << " ";
- }
- cout << '\n';
-}
-
-int main () {
- ios_base::sync_with_stdio(false);
- cin.tie(NULL);
- int tt;
- cin >> tt;
- while(tt--) {
- solve();
- }
-}
-
-/* stuff you should look for:
- ---------------------------
- * special cases (n=1?)
- * int overflow, array bounds
- * do smth instead of nothing and stay organized
- * WRITE STUFF DOWN
- * DON'T GET STUCK ON ONE APPROACH
- */
diff --git a/contests/Round#835/C/main_input0.txt b/contests/Round#835/C/main_input0.txt
deleted file mode 100755
index f5f056a..0000000
--- a/contests/Round#835/C/main_input0.txt
+++ /dev/null
@@ -1,11 +0,0 @@
-5
-4
-4 7 3 5
-2
-1 2
-5
-1 2 3 4 5
-3
-4 9 4
-4
-4 4 4 4
diff --git a/contests/Round#835/C/main_output0.txt b/contests/Round#835/C/main_output0.txt
deleted file mode 100755
index 38fa177..0000000
--- a/contests/Round#835/C/main_output0.txt
+++ /dev/null
@@ -1,5 +0,0 @@
--3 2 -4 -2
--1 1
--4 -3 -2 -1 1
--5 5 -5
-0 0 0 0